Abstract:

The aim of the study is to evaluate the bond strengths of the fiber reinforced composite posts

to root canals following the application of different surface treatments to the root canals. 44

upper premolar teeth were used in the study. After the removal of the crowns of the teeth,

the teeth were endodontically treated. Following the root canal treatment, the post cavity

was opened using appropriate post drills. Before the post cementation, the teeth were

grouped according to the irrigation method used. Saline to the Group 1, EDTA + saline to

the Group 2, phytic acid + saline to the Group 3, ascorbic acid + saline to the Group 4 were

applied. following the cementation with resin cement of fiber posts, 1 mm sections were

taken from roots. Bond strength was evaluated using a universal testing machine. Fracture

analysis was performed using light microscopy. Two randomly selected samples from each

group were analyzed by scanning electron microscopy. Push-out bond strength values were

significantly affected by surface treatments (p < 0.05). Phytic and ascorbic acid showed

comparable performance with EDTA. Therefore, these agents could be suggested as surface

treating agents.
